Transaction 25b17c86886d85a7f4c153eb8ff63cc3e22eca150813674ce9c3927159aad839

2 Input
2 Outputs
  • 25b17c86886d85a7f4c153eb8ff63cc3e22eca150813674ce9c3927159aad839:0
  • value  50000000
    address  1AngmEx3b2jD16kKnQXgfvcsdZSXg6n3Vz
  • 25b17c86886d85a7f4c153eb8ff63cc3e22eca150813674ce9c3927159aad839:1
  • value  4518477
    address  39iKcsdNkDXds21Kw3cXzHjGEVmgFV3sWj